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] Expresses the sense of the House of Representatives that the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A) plays an indispensable role in strengthening global nuclear security. Reaffirms that the United States has a vital interest in preventing the spread of nuclear weapons and securing nuclear materials. Encourages the United States and other IAEA member states to ensure that the IAEA has the necessary resources carry out its duties.…
